MAINTENANCE
Maintenance schedule
Below you will find some general maintenance instructions. If
you need further information please contact your service
workshop.
Daily maintenance
1 Clean the outside of the machine.
2 Check that the throttle control functions safely.
3 Check that the stop switch works correctly.
4 Check that nuts and screws are tight.
5 Check that there are no fuel leaks.
Weekly maintenance
1 Clean the air filter. Replace if necessary.
2 Clean the outside of the spark plug. Remove and check
the electrode gap. Adjust the gap to 0.5 mm or change the
spark plug.
3 Clean the cooling system.
Monthly maintenance
1 Check fuel hose for cracks or other damage. Change if
necessary.
2 Check all cables and connections.
3 Replace the spark plug. Check that the spark plug is fitted
with a suppressor.
4 Check and clean the spark arrestor screen on the muffler.
5 Check that the vibration damping elements are not
damaged.
6 Clean the fuel tank.
